# Divestiture: Kestrel Components Unit (Managers Only)

This page is restricted to branch managers. The sale of our Kestrel Components unit to Arvane Holdings was signed last week, pending regulatory review expected to conclude within ninety days. Day-to-day operations continue unchanged; affected staff have been informed individually. Please direct all questions to your regional lead rather than speculating with teams, and do not discuss terms externally. For context on what comes next, note the following:

board note of tagug-hahag: Praionax Logistics is in early talks to buy Julaxek Group for about $36.3 million. The Julmir launch date is March 1, and nothing goes to the press before then.

Ticket: Config drift on WaveSliver preview tier. External plugins rendering waveform previews are getting mismatched sample resolutions between nodes — three hosts still run last quarter's downsampling settings. This breaks cached preview alignment for any plugin using the tiled renderer. Until the fleet is reconciled, pin your plugin against the canonical settings. The values every node should be running are listed here.

config for bahop-baduf:
[kasion]
team = lamath
access_code = ac_d807e5
host = kasion.paliqcloud.corp
port = 4000
owner = julix.tamvan
peer = frair.qorvelsoft.local

## Changed defaults

Heads up: the Ledgerline tax-rate lookup cache now defaults to a 15-minute TTL instead of 24 hours. Turns out rates in the Veldt County sandbox were going stale mid-demo, which was embarrassing. Eviction is now LRU rather than FIFO, and the cache warms on boot. If you're reviewing, check that nothing hardcodes the old TTL. The new defaults land as follows.

deployment values, bajop-taweg:
holwyn:
  log_level: debug
  metrics_host: metrics.holwyn.zemvarsys.internal
  pool_size: 32